Etosha National Park, Namibia
Photograph by Susan McConnell, My Shot
Two of Africa's iconic animals cross paths in Etosha National Park, a nearly 9,000-square-mile refuge in northwestern Namibia. "Taking photographs at ground level allowed me to play with the notion of size," photographer Susan McConnell says.
